How to convert pounds to kilograms

To turn pounds into kilograms, multiply by 0.453592. Nothing about this factor is approximate at its core — the International Yard and Pound Agreement of 1959 set 1 lb = 0.45359237 kg exactly, and 0.453592 is simply that definition trimmed for quick arithmetic. In the reverse direction, 1 kg equals 2.20462 lb.

  1. Write down the weight in pounds.
  2. Multiply by 0.453592.
  3. Round the answer to suit the form, label, or scale you are dealing with.

Worked example: the 50 lb checked-bag limit most US airlines enforce becomes 50 × 0.453592 = 22.6796 kg — the number to stay under when a foreign airport scale reads in kilograms.

What is a pound?

The avoirdupois pound is the mass unit Americans grow up with — birth weights, deli orders, dumbbells, and bathroom scales all report it. Legally, though, it has no life of its own: since 1959 it has been defined through the kilogram as exactly 0.45359237 kg, which is why pound-to-kilogram conversions never drift over time.

What is a kilogram?

The kilogram is the SI base unit of mass, defined in the BIPM’s SI Brochure through a fixed value of the Planck constant. It is the default weight unit almost everywhere on Earth: step on a scale abroad, read an international shipping form, or follow a European training plan, and kilograms are what you will see.

When you’ll need lbs to kg

  • Packing for a foreign airline. You weighed the suitcase at home in pounds, but the desk in Frankfurt or Tokyo reads kilograms: 40 lb of packed clothes is 18.1437 kg, comfortably inside a typical metric allowance.
  • Medical visits and official forms abroad. A 150 lb traveler weighs 68.0389 kg, and a 200 lb traveler 90.7185 kg — figures an overseas clinic, insurer, or visa form will ask for.
  • Announcing a newborn internationally. American birth announcements come in pounds; relatives abroad think in kilograms. A 7.5 lb baby weighs 3.4019 kg.
  • Lifting in a metric gym. Your accustomed 100 lb load is 45.3592 kg, and a 25 lb dumbbell corresponds to 11.3398 kg — knowing this prevents both undershooting a lift and dangerously overloading one.
  • Filling out international shipping labels. A 10 lb box is 4.5359 kg and a 2 lb package is 0.9072 kg, the values a customs declaration or freight calculator expects.

Frequently asked questions

How many kilograms is 150 pounds?

150 lb equals 68.0389 kg. Multiply pounds by 0.453592 to get kilograms.

What is the 50 lb airline baggage limit in kilograms?

The 50 lb checked-bag limit used by most US carriers equals 22.6796 kg — the number to watch on a foreign airport scale.

How many kg is 200 pounds?

200 lb is 90.7185 kg, the figure a metric scale or medical chart abroad will show.

How many kilograms are in one pound?

1 lb is 0.4536 kg when rounded for daily use. The exact defined value is 0.45359237 kg, fixed by the 1959 International Yard and Pound Agreement.

How much does a 7.5 lb newborn weigh in kilograms?

A 7.5 lb baby weighs 3.4019 kg — the number relatives in metric countries will recognize.
